About Alereon, Inc.

Alereon, Inc. is a fabless semiconductor company providing complete solutions for Certified Wireless USB and WiMedia ultra-wideband (UWB) applications. A technology pioneer, Alereon was first to demonstrate a WiMedia PHY running at 480Mbps in October of 2004. Alereon's products promise to replace the complex tangle of wiring used to interconnect today's consumer electronics, computer peripheral, and mobile devices with high-bandwidth, low-power, low-cost wireless links. About Samyoung Electronics Co. Ltd.

Samyoung Electronics Co. Ltd., established in 1968, specializes in LTCC module solutions for wireless communication applications. Samyoung modules provide compact, power-efficient and cost effective solutions by offering internally designed band pass filters, baluns and balanced filters.
